• 4-Channel Relay Module :The ESP8266 Wireless WIFI Relay Module features a 4-channel design, allowing for multiple devices to be connected and controlled from a single source.

Product features:

1, mature and stable on-board ESP-12F WIFI module, large capacity 4M BYTE FLASH;

2, WIFI module I/O port and UART program download port are all drawn out, convenient for secondary development;

3, onboard AC-DC switching power module, power supply mode supports AC90-250V/DC7-30V/5v;

4, onboard WIFI module RST reset button

5. ESP-12F supports development tools such as ECLIPSE/ARDUINO IDE and provides reference programs under ARDUINO development environment;

6, 4 on-board 5V relay, output switching signal, suitable for control control voltage AC250V/Dc30V within the load;

7, onboard power indicator, 1 programmable LED and relay indicator.

Flashing

Similar to other comparable modules, the X4 does not include an on-board UART-USB converter. To flash this board, follow these steps:

  1. Connect the UART-USB converter to the module by connecting the following pins: TX -> TXRX -> RXGND -> GND, and 3V3 -> 3V3 (or 5V -> 5V). (Please note that each UART-USB converter may have a different pin layout, so please refer to your own converter’s specifications. For more details on connecting the UART-USB converter to the ESP8266, refer to our Serial line tutorial.)
  2. Use the included jumper or any cable to connect the module’s IO0 (D3) and GND pins. This will initiate the Flashing mode upon the next reset.
  3. Connect the power supply to the module (or press the RST button).
  4. Insert the UART-USB converter into your computer.
  5. Proceed to flash the device following the standard procedure outlined in our Flasher turorial.
  6. Disconnect the UART-USB converter from the module.
  7. Disconnect the module’s IO0 (D3) and GND pins to ensure a standard boot.
  8. Reboot the module by pressing the RST button.
